Requirements
  • Inspect stables, investigate rental horse related complaints and conduct surveys of horses in Central Park and other locations in the City.
  • Review all required documents including the Certificates of Health for horses used for commercial purposes to ensure completeness and compliance with laws.
  • Review and update Horse Drawn Carriage Operator's course materials when needed and conduct practical examinations for the Horse Drawn Carriage Operator's course.
  • Monitor general environmental health and safety of licensed horses and enforce laws related to humane work conditions.
  • Educate horse and stable owners about related laws and regulations. Educate owners on rabies and requirements for owned animals and review animal exposure cases for appropriate recommendations.
  • Review animal health documents and conditions for animal exhibit requests and inspect exhibits. Provide recommendations to the Department on ways to improve industry compliance.
  • Consult with other veterinarians, and/or other public officials on issues as needed.
